Understanding Game Selection and Odds
The foundation of any successful gambling strategy lies in understanding the games you play and the odds associated with them. Mystake casino offers a wide variety, from classic slot machines to immersive live dealer games, sports betting and everything in between. Each game carries a different house edge, representing the casino’s statistical advantage. Games like blackjack and poker, when played with optimal strategy, generally have lower house edges than slots or roulette. It’s crucial to research the specific rules and payouts of each game before you begin, and to practice with free demos if available. Don’t simply jump into a game because it looks appealing; understand the mechanics and potential rewards.
Furthermore, consider the Return to Player (RTP) percentage, which indicates the average amount of money a game will return to players over time. A higher RTP generally equates to better odds for the player. Mystake casino often displays the RTP for its games, so take advantage of this information. However, remember that RTP is a long-term average; it doesn’t guarantee wins in any single session. Understanding volatility is also vital. High volatility games offer larger potential payouts but occur less frequently, while low volatility games provide smaller, more consistent wins. Choose games that align with your risk tolerance and bankroll.
Strategic Approaches to Specific Games
When playing blackjack, mastering basic strategy is paramount. This involves learning the optimal decision for every possible hand combination, based on your cards and the dealer’s upcard. Numerous online resources provide basic strategy charts to guide your play. In poker, understanding hand rankings, betting strategies, and opponent tells is essential. Practice is vital, and starting with lower stakes games allows you to refine your skills without risking significant amounts. For slots, while largely based on chance, selecting games with progressive jackpots can offer the potential for life-changing wins, though the odds are typically lower.
| Game Type | Typical House Edge | Skill Level Required | Volatility |
|---|---|---|---|
| Slots | 2-10% | Low | Variable (Low to High) |
| Blackjack (Basic Strategy) | 0.5-1% | Medium | Low to Medium |
| Roulette (European) | 2.7% | Low | Medium |
| Poker (Texas Hold'em) | Variable (2-15% depending on skill) | High | Medium to High |
Choosing the right games based on your skill level and preferred level of risk is a cornerstone of a winning approach. Don’t be afraid to experiment, but always prioritize understanding the rules and odds before wagering any money.
Leveraging Bonuses and Promotions
Mystake casino, like many online casinos, offers a variety of bonuses and promotions to attract and retain players. These can include welcome bonuses, deposit matches, free spins, and loyalty rewards. While these offers can significantly boost your bankroll, it's crucial to understand the terms and conditions associated with them. Pay close attention to wagering requirements, which specify the amount you need to bet before you can withdraw any winnings derived from the bonus. A high wagering requirement can make it difficult to actually cash out your winnings.
Furthermore, be aware of game restrictions. Some bonuses may only be valid for specific games, and those games may contribute different percentages towards meeting the wagering requirement. For example, slots typically contribute 100%, while table games may contribute only 10%. Take the time to carefully read the fine print and ensure you fully understand the conditions before accepting any bonus. Don’t view bonuses as free money; consider them as opportunities to extend your playtime and increase your chances of winning, but with certain obligations.

Effective Bankroll Management
Perhaps the most important aspect of responsible gambling is effective bankroll management. This involves setting a budget for your gambling activities and sticking to it, regardless of whether you're winning or losing. Before you start playing, determine the amount of money you can afford to lose without impacting your financial stability. Never gamble with money that is earmarked for essential expenses, such as rent, bills, or groceries. Divide your bankroll into smaller units, and wager only a small percentage of your total bankroll on each bet.
This approach helps to prolong your playing time and minimize the risk of significant losses. Avoid the temptation to chase losses by increasing your bets in an attempt to recoup your money. This often leads to even greater losses and can quickly spiral out of control. Similarly, don't get carried away by winning streaks and increase your bets excessively. Discipline is key. Regularly withdraw your winnings to protect your profits and avoid the temptation to gamble them away. Treat your winnings as separate from your bankroll.

Understanding Responsible Gambling Practices
Responsible gambling is paramount to enjoying the entertainment that casinos like mystake casino offer without falling victim to problem gambling. Recognizing the signs of problem gambling—such as spending more than you can afford, chasing losses, lying to friends and family about your gambling habits, or experiencing feelings of guilt or shame—is the first step. If you recognize any of these signs in yourself or someone you know, it's crucial to seek help immediately.
Resources are available to provide support and guidance, including helplines, counseling services, and self-exclusion programs. Set time limits for your gambling sessions to prevent excessive playing. Take frequent breaks to avoid becoming engrossed in the activity. Avoid gambling when you're feeling stressed, depressed, or anxious, as these emotions can impair your judgment. Remember that gambling should be a recreational activity, not a coping mechanism.
